The bicolor IR rosette scan guidance is the key technology of a terminal guidance system, and the important research subject of infrared imaging guidance0 It adopts the advantages of infrared and imaging guidance0 Instead of 1 pulse recognition, this technology uses image recognition to improve the resolution ratio and recognition distance 0 Additionally, being its advantages of lower cost, better portability, shooting facility, and good tracking performance, it is valuable and significant0 Based on the analysis of rosette scan principles , the subę¢šmaging characters are depicted in this thesis After analyzing the recognition and tracking features, we build up the model of infrared sub-maging target recognition and tracking. The functions of infrared sub-maging target recognition DSP system are introduced, and its program flow charts are given0 Also, the implementation of key modules are discussed The experimental results show that the system can work well0 The special figure and size of a seeker required that we should develop a new mini system, And so, we redesign the above system0 The mini one proves stable and efficient, which means it has the ability of real time process 0 Finally, the design and implementation of "foot Load?function in the new one is discussed0 Because the system's software has more redundancy, we modified its functional state as well as optimized its implemental ways. The results hnw that the process time of this new system is reduced from l6Oms to 25ms0 Obviously, the system's processing speed is largely improved0 "racking and Prediction?are key technologies in the aerial infrared target recognition and tracking system0 To compare the real-time and transplanting performance of four different algorithm, we developed a simulation software base on Windows 98 and Visual C++ 6. 0 platform0 And the conclusion is drawn that hybrid prediction method is the most suitable one to be implemented on a DSP system0...
